18. Ypsolophidae – falcate-winged moths Smaller (fifteen–twenty mm wingspan) moths with elongate, often brightly marked wings, ending in a very tapered point or curved idea. Larvae of most species feed to the leaves of deciduous plants, on which they assemble an open web.
